Abstract
A hand held multi-functional knife may include a body defining a cavity and a groove and a blade configured to move into and out of the groove of the body. The hand held knife may also include a cover having an inner surface and being rotatably attached to the body to move between an open position and a closed position, and a mirror attached to the inner surface of the cover, the mirror being visible when the cover is in the open position and being concealed when the cover is in the closed position. The mirror may also be fixedly attached or removably attached to the body. The hand held multi-functional knife may further include a light emitting diode positioned within the body.
